Aaron Glenn can’t afford to wait for Josh Allen to grow old, and Drake Maye is only 23.
With two first-round picks in 2026 and three in 2027, Operation Franchise Quarterback begins in earnest now for Glenn and GM Darren Mougey.
The Post summoned ESPN NFL Draft Analysts Matt Miller and Jordan Reid to break down the quarterbacks who must spearhead the Jets’ massive rebuild to come.
Each of the first three names figure to be Top-10 picks.
